My sound has suddenly stopped working. When I check the volume through contol panel/sound it will not let me move the toggle to the right. When I try to adjust the volume via the start menu/accessories/entertainment nothing happens when I click volume. I don't know what to do . . .

Brian is there a chance that you somehow knocked the sound card loose?

Just before this condition started did you:

-do any downloading?
-load or download a new radio player?
-been messing with Kazaa?

You have AOL. My experience with AOL tells me there is at least a 50/50 chance it is AOL if you have downloaded a player or radio station that is not AOl subscribed...one of the reasons I got out of AOL, only one of. . .

Recheck control panel > sounds and media and go through the sounds and voice tabs, 'volume' and 'advanced' options and see if the settings are at "full" and good" in both of them.
